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Notifications framework enhancement ideas #16623

Open
1 of 17 tasks
itisAliRH opened this issue Aug 31, 2023 · 0 comments
Open
1 of 17 tasks

Notifications framework enhancement ideas #16623

itisAliRH opened this issue Aug 31, 2023 · 0 comments

Comments

@itisAliRH
Copy link
Member

Suggestions that came up during the discussions in usegalaxy-au/elixir-biocommons-colab#5 related to the notifications framework:

  • Display an appropriate icon in the notification card and prioritize certain notifications, using the source field in the notification schema. For example. when the source is admin, the notification will be displayed with the correct icon and won't be deleted until the user has seen it.
  • Group notifications from the same source in a period with no other source notifications in between.
  • Add a number indicator in the masthead icon.
  • Show urgent and info/warning broadcasts at the same time when both groups are present.
  • Use the carousel to view all news broadcasts.
  • Dismiss unread broadcasts in one click
  • Fix the CSS issue in the masthead tooltip.
  • Replace the expiration time icon in notifications with inline text.
  • Use one button in the notification card (tick to read and trash to delete).
  • Stick urgent broadcasts to the top of the list.
  • Show broadcasts on the notifications page.
  • Have a sticky header when scrolling.
  • Change the preferences button to filled and add an arrow icon.
  • Keep expired broadcasts in the admin panel to reference and reuse their content for later.
  • Use the left border colour for unread notifications instead of the blue dot
  • Use a hovercard for the broadcast container and apply a border colour that corresponds with the variant.
  • Remove icon blinking animation ([23.1] Remove blinking animation from icons #16471)
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

1 participant